## Capacity Note: Waveform Preview Rendering

The Larkspindle audio service generates waveform previews on upload, and render workers are the first component to saturate under burst traffic. Each preview decodes the file once and downsamples into fixed-width peak buckets, so memory scales with clip length, not bitrate. If the render queue depth alarms fire, scale workers before touching timeouts. Current pool sizing assumes the bucket and concurrency constants shown below.

tuning table, kawep-tawif:
CAPS = {
    "olidor": 80,
    "belion": 7,
    "quenys": 225,
    "druox": 839,
    "fraath": 482,
}

## Ownership

The ParcelPing webhook relay handles all delivery-status callbacks from the Driftwell carrier network. If a customer reports missing tracking updates, first check the relay's retry queue before escalating; most gaps resolve within two retry cycles. Schema changes, endpoint rotations, and carrier onboarding all require review by the service owner. Questions about payload format or signature verification should go to the owner as well:

signatory, yahog-badug: Quenix Ulaael

// Blue-green deploy notes for the Quillbit billing worker.
// Plugin authors: your client must tolerate both colors being live
// during cutover. The green pool drains within 90s; retries should
// use idempotency tokens or charges may double. Do not pin to a
// pool hostname — always hit the router. Config below initializes
// the client against the staging router, which mirrors prod
// behavior exactly. Staging auth is scoped read-write on invoices
// only. Use the following key for staging access.

API key for yagag-fawif: zpat4_Gful

### Design Excerpt: Reset Flow Revamp (Lanternkey)

Plugin authors integrating with Lanternkey's revamped password reset flow should note that token issuance, verification, and expiry are now handled by the Gatewright service rather than per-plugin hooks. Plugins may observe reset lifecycle events but must not mint or extend tokens themselves; attempts to do so are rejected with a policy error. Timing behavior is governed entirely by server-side constants, which plugins should treat as read-only. The current values are as follows.

constants for yaduf-fahag:
BUDGETS = {
    "kelix": 528,
    "briwyn": 734,
}